  • Hirsute Drosscapes and Cenotaphs (Finem Respice)

    Installation shots from a solo exhibition at Co-Lab Projects in East Austin, these images show four main works and a human hair donation station.

    Exploring ruins, mourning, monument, energy and cultural architecture, this exhibition used mixed media to examine certain rituals and approaches to dealing with change, both communal and in our physical beings. During the run of the exhibition, I sat in a tent outside in character, making a community hair wheel out of donated human hair locks that people left at a cutting station in the gallery. The final piece was displayed for the closing night, as a memorial to this community of people unknown to one another, but bonded by a vague interest in conceptual art.
